Northeastern University Oakland Admissions FAQ

What is the acceptance rate at Northeastern University Oakland?

Northeastern University Oakland has an acceptance rate of 16.5%. This means that for every 100 applicants, approximately 17 are admitted. Use our free calculator to see how your profile compares.

What SAT score do I need for Northeastern University Oakland?

The middle 50% SAT range at Northeastern University Oakland is 1390–1520 (composite). Scoring within or above this range strengthens your application, but admissions decisions consider many factors beyond test scores.

What ACT score do I need for Northeastern University Oakland?

The middle 50% ACT composite range at Northeastern University Oakland is 31–33. Scoring within or above this range is competitive, though admissions is holistic.

How much does Northeastern University Oakland cost?

The estimated annual cost at Northeastern University Oakland is $63,949/year. Actual cost varies based on financial aid, scholarships, and individual circumstances. Contact the school's financial aid office for personalized estimates.
